Kévin Commaille
675e39c6fb
login: Add SessionVerification as a step of logging in
3 years ago
Kévin Commaille
462d2ff99e
session-verification: Don't send verification requests if no devices are available
3 years ago
Kévin Commaille
38f0ba11c9
session: Fix creation of new encryption user identity after login
3 years ago
Kévin Commaille
4a31e667a3
session-verification: Display the Matrix User ID as the title of the window
3 years ago
Kévin Commaille
ef7010d950
session-verification: Use AdwPasswordEntryRow
4 years ago
Kévin Commaille
6a705f40e1
login: Improvements for small screens
...
Part of #868
4 years ago
Alexandre Franke
a3e588c78e
Use proper quotes in strings
4 years ago
Yuri Chornoivan
25faa63863
Fix minor typos
4 years ago
Julian Sparber
0bf6a4ff32
Remove Next from app-id
4 years ago
Kévin Commaille
2296036d4a
data: Move non-icon SVGs to assets
4 years ago
Julian Sparber
3fe920c342
verification: Use same widget for session and user verification
...
This makes the session verification widget use the idenity verification
widget as a base. This reduces code dupplication and hopfully
differences between the two implementations.
4 years ago
Julian Sparber
ff2a3ca741
verification: Add qr-code scanning for verification
...
This also moves the error handling to the `IdentityVerification`
4 years ago
Julian Sparber
599e8333ea
session-verification: Make sure that all labels are wrap
...
Fixes: https://gitlab.gnome.org/GNOME/fractal/-/issues/862
4 years ago
Julian Sparber
3dea9a3398
session: Use crosssigning to verify new sessions
4 years ago